el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Entrar al Canal Oficial Telegram de elhacker.net


+  Foro de elhacker.net
|-+  Programación
| |-+  Python (Moderador: Danielㅤ)
| | |-+  [Python 3] caracteres de escape (Resuelto)
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: [Python 3] caracteres de escape (Resuelto)  (Leído 2,742 veces)
JS3

Desconectado Desconectado

Mensajes: 18



Ver Perfil
[Python 3] caracteres de escape (Resuelto)
« en: 13 Enero 2017, 05:27 am »

Hola  :D

mi problema es el siguiente, tengo un archivo el cual contiene varios caracteres de escape como los son \t, \n, además te tener caracteres de escape tipo unicode como \u00e8 etc. El problema está que al momento de leer el archivo no me lo esta tomando la cadena con dicha codificación, es decir, me lo toma como:

Código:
"Hola\\tMundo \\u00e9 munditos"

pero debería de tomarme

Código:
"Hola        Mundo é munditos"

El archivo lo leo de la forma

Código
  1. import pandas as pd
  2. cvs = pd.read_csv(path, encoding='utf-8')

o si saben como realizar dicho cambio a la variable en lugar de realizar un cambio en la lectura del archivo, es decir, suponiendo que tengo

Código
  1. a = "Hola\\tMundo \\u00e9 munditos"

como hago para que a sea "Hola        Mundo é munditos"



Edit:

Después de mucho buscar y llorar di con la solución, fue la siguiente:


Código
  1. import ast
  2. a = "Hola\\tMundo \\u00e9 munditos"
  3. a = ast.literal_eval('"' + a + '"')


« Última modificación: 13 Enero 2017, 23:42 pm por JS3 » En línea

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  

Mensajes similares
Asunto Iniciado por Respuestas Vistas Último mensaje
caracteres de escape para vbscript
Programación Visual Basic
USUARIO_DE_SOFTWARE_LIBRE 3 4,947 Último mensaje 1 Diciembre 2005, 15:30 pm
por Ch3ck
[PYTHON] ¿Cómo eliminar las secuencias de escape en archivos CSV?
Python
Yidu 4 4,593 Último mensaje 26 Julio 2014, 20:58 pm
por Yidu
[python] ayuda caracteres especiales tildes y ñ python
Python
asdexiva 5 10,767 Último mensaje 10 Agosto 2014, 01:49 am
por asdexiva
[Resuelto] Reemplazar Caracteres en una Cadena
Desarrollo Web
Brian1511 5 3,705 Último mensaje 23 Julio 2015, 03:11 am
por engel lex
[Python] Imprimir caracteres especiales [Resuelto]
Python
MA40 1 6,646 Último mensaje 5 Octubre 2016, 01:50 am
por MA40
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ines